Ticket CLQ-88: The Brightfen Clinic reminder job now exposes a pre-send hook for plugin authors. Plugins must not mutate patient timing fields and must return within 200ms or the reminder sends unmodified. Please review the attached contract doc carefully before publishing. This change cannot ship until we receive written sign-off from the approver named below.

signatory, yaduf-tagaf: Lammir Zorael Eliion Pelael

Meeting notes — transport briefing, 14 May

Discussed the crate of survey instruments bound for the Pellham ridge site. Theodolites calibrated Tuesday; crate sealed and weatherproofed. Coordinator to schedule a morning run to avoid the gravel road after rain. Driver carries the calibration certificates, not the site office. Hand-over instruction for the courier follows below.

handover note for yawig-tagug: the ralael eliion courier leaves the ulaax frair olidor ledger at gate 3456 under passcode 367212

Dark mode in the Harborlight admin dashboard is feature-flagged per release, so don't flip it on without checking the theme token snapshot first. If charts render with light backgrounds after a deploy, it's almost always a stale token bundle — rebuild and redeploy, no rollback needed. Screenshots for visual regression live in the Pindrop suite. The full toggle checklist and known quirks are written up on the internal page.

operations page: https://jenkins.torvadyn.local/build/deploy/display/pages/611247f0a622ae80